Garage doors produced from aluminum and glass offer a modern, refined appearance. The aluminum frames are available in several colors and finishes and you can select from a broad variety of glass options including clear, obscure, and tinted. Aluminum garage doors are relatively care-free, however they might not have as much insulation as other doors, so they might not be ideal for areas with excessive temperatures. The thermal property of insulation is expressed as an R-value. A higher R-value reduces outside sound and assists the door work more softly. Many insulated doors are constructed using polystyrene or polyurethane foam. Most polystyrene insulated door can be thicker but have a lower R-Value than polyurethane. Should you be searching for thermal efficiency and also a high R-Value, avoid being tricked by the depth of the doorway! A polyurethane insulated door might seem thinner but really offers a greater insulation R-value. That is because of the way the insulation expands during the manufacturing process to tightly fill the cavity between the two steel panels as it bonds to the skins of the door. Not only does this make the door better insulated, additionally, it makes the door very strong and helps decrease noise as the door functions. How long your door will survive, what type of punishment it might take, or even how much yearly maintenance it'll demand is firmly influenced by the stuff used to create the door. The Classic Steel garage doors and Carriage House Steel garage doors are durable with only occasional demand for cleaning or touchup. Vinyl garage doors can last even longer, especially in environments with harsh weather conditions, and are more resistant to dents, are rust-free and never must be painted. Counterbalance springs are how your door is really lifted and closed. It is not the opener that truly lifts and closes your door. That only supplies the drive to get the door going. It is truly the springs, which are wound tightly whenever your door is closed. As the door moves up, the springs unwind, which provide the force needed to lift the doorway. As the door closes, the weight of the door actually winds the springs back up until it closes fully. At this point the springs have their full tension again. These springs are ordinarily exposed and when they're under full tension, can be hugely dangerous. Everyone has a budget. Well, most of us anyway.
